基于FPGA的VGA图像显示控制器设计

需积分: 50 7 下载量 26 浏览量 更新于2024-08-21 收藏 311KB PPT 举报
"该文主要讨论了VGA图像显示控制器的设计,涉及VGA接口的介绍、标准、信号定义以及VGA显示器的工作原理。" VGA图像显示控制器是计算机硬件系统中的一个重要组成部分,它负责处理并生成显示器所需的图像数据。VGA(Video Graphics Array)是一种由IBM在1987年提出的视频显示标准,它引入了模拟信号传输,显著提升了图像质量和显示性能。VGA标准的出现,使得显示器能够支持更高的分辨率、更快的刷新率和更丰富的颜色。 VGA接口是一个15针的D型接口,分为3排,每排5个针孔。在基于FPGA的VGA控制器设计中,关键的信号包括行同步信号(Hs)、场同步信号(Vs)以及三原色信号R、G、B。Hs和Vs分别用于控制图像的水平和垂直扫描,确保图像的准确显示。R、G、B三种基色信号则决定像素的颜色。 VGA标准对于这些信号的频率有着明确的要求。例如,时钟频率需为25.175MHz,这是像素输出的频率。行频为31469Hz,意味着每秒扫描的行数,而场频为59.94Hz,表示每秒刷新的画面数。这些参数的精确控制确保了图像的稳定性和流畅性。 VGA显示器通常使用阴极射线管(CRT)技术,其中的电子束打在涂有荧光粉的屏幕上,通过红(R)、绿(G)、蓝(B)三基色的组合形成彩色图像。显示器以逐行扫描的方式工作,从屏幕左上角开始,自左向右、从上到下移动,每次扫描一行后回到起始位置,这个过程伴随着HS行同步信号来保持同步。扫描完成后,电子束会回到屏幕左上角准备扫描新的图像,同时在回扫期间进行消隐,以防止残影。 设计VGA图像显示控制器的关键在于生成这些同步信号和基色信号,以及适配VGA标准规定的频率。在FPGA实现中,控制器需要精确生成这些信号,并通过VGA接口发送到显示器,从而驱动显示器正确显示图像。这一过程需要深入理解数字信号处理和模拟信号转换,以及显示器的工作原理,才能实现高质量的图像显示。